Chapter 648 His Determination
The taste of that dish was fairly normal, leaning toward the salty side.
He chewed for a while, swallowing slowly, finally managing to dilute the peculiar taste that had filled his mouth.
Lysander asked, “Are you okay?”
Josiah waved his hand dismissively. “I’m fine.”
“Why must you do this? You’re surely not used to the food here. You don’t have to force yourself. You should hurry back to the city.”
“I’m used to the food.”
Lysander was puzzled.
“Give me a bit more time to adjust. I’ll get used to the food here.”
Lysander tilted her head slightly to look at him. “Are you really planning to stay here?”
“You’ve been here for half a month, no? I can also do it.”
“I’m not like you. I come from an ordinary family. As a child, we struggled, and I’ve experienced my fair share of hardships due to our poor conditions. This level of hardship doesn’t faze me, but it’s almost worlds apart from the life you’re used to living…”
“It’s okay,” Josiah said. “I’ve told you I want to experience your life. I can handle it.”
Lysander let out a soft sigh.
Josiah served her some food. “You should also eat.”
